Slab Monoline Tupu 8 is a light, narrow, low contrast, upright, normal x-height font.

A lightly weighted slab serif with softly bracketed serifs and gently flared terminals that give strokes a subtly inked, hand-drawn edge. The overall construction is fairly monoline, with rounded joins and slightly uneven contours that add texture without becoming distressed. Capitals are compact and classical in proportion, while lowercase forms are open and readable with clear bowls and modest extenders. Numerals follow the same soft, serifed treatment, maintaining consistent rhythm and a cohesive, slightly organic color in text.

It works well for editorial settings where a personable slab serif is desired—book jackets, pull quotes, and magazine features—along with branding and packaging that benefit from a crafted, heritage-leaning voice. The distinctive texture also suits posters and display lines where the softened slab details can be appreciated.

The font conveys a warm, old-style tone—part vintage book typography, part playful storybook lettering. Its softened serifs and mildly irregular finish feel approachable and human, suggesting traditional print and handcrafted signage rather than sleek modern minimalism.

The design appears intended to blend the stability of a slab serif with a lightly hand-inked personality, creating a readable text face that still carries charm and individuality. Its softened brackets and modest quirks suggest an aim for warmth and familiarity rather than strict geometric precision.

In running text, the letterforms keep a steady cadence, with rounded punctuation and gentle curves that prevent the slab serifs from feeling rigid. The overall texture is lively: edges are clean but not mechanical, which helps headings and short passages feel characterful without sacrificing legibility.
